Understanding the ECM&#8217;s role helps you diagnose problems accurately and choose the right repair path.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<div class=\"info-section\">\n<h2>Where the PCM Is Located and What Replacement Involves<\/h2>\n<p>The ECM on a 2011 Buick Regal 2.4L is typically located in the engine compartment, often near the battery or the air intake housing. Replacement involves disconnecting the negative battery cable, removing the electrical connectors, and unbolting the module from its bracket. The factory book time for ECM removal and replacement (R&amp;R) is 0.6 hours. A critical caution: always turn the ignition off before connecting or disconnecting ECM connectors to prevent internal damage. After installation, the system requires a relearn procedure that takes an additional 0.5 hours. Simply install the module, reconnect the battery, and start the engine.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<div class=\"info-section\">\n<h2>Symptoms of a Failing PCM<\/h2>\n<p>Common failure symptoms of the ECM in a 2011 Buick Regal 2.4L include rough idle, hesitation during acceleration, poor fuel economy, stalling, and a check engine light. You may also experience no-start conditions or the engine running in a reduced-power mode. Scan-tool communication may be lost or intermittent. Internal module faults often trigger codes such as <a href=\"https:\/\/www.fs1inc.com\/blog\/dtc-p0601-internal-control-module-memory-checksum-error\/\">P0601 internal control module error<\/a>, which indicates a checksum failure. Other codes like P0602, P0603, P0604, P0606, P062F, and P1621 can also appear. Service Bulletin #11195B, dated September 20, 2011, addresses product emission concerns for the 2011 Buick Regal. The bulletin describes symptoms of rough idle and poor driveability. The recommended fix is to reprogram the Engine Control Module with updated software. This TSB applies to vehicles with the 2.4L engine and may be performed under warranty.
